On a different note, I'd like to draw your attention to a quote made by Bethesda's MrSmileyFaceDude regarding forced reloading. In May, we have brought you two interviews with Bethesda Developers, in which it was revealed that players would have to reload a saved game after killing one of the main-quest relevant NPCs. This has now been relativated: it seems that even though you are indeed presented with a savegame loading screen in such circumstances, you do not have to reload. "The British are coming..."

And we welcome them with open ears - three gentlemen in particular; Bethesda Softworks announced an additional lineup of voice-actors today, including Patrick Stewart ("X-Men", "Star Trek: Next Generation", "Star Trek: Nemesis") who provides the voice of the Emperor; Terence Stamp ("Star Wars: Phantom Menace", the "Superman" films) providing voice acting for parts of the ominous plot; and Sean Bean ("Lord of the Rings" trilogy, "National Treasure", "Goldeneye") providing the voice of the heir to the throne.
All three are held in legendary regards and will, alongside Lynda Carter ("Wonder Woman", "Sky High", "Dukes of Hazzard"), make out the game's cast of stars.

Today, Bethesda Softworks finally released the first piece of the Oblivion official soundtrack, the title theme, along with an announcement that the music is once again being done by Jeremy Soule, who also composed the Morrowind score as well as the score for other well-known computer games.
